Where should an administrator look for more information related to a host's storage sensor hardware alert?

The correct choice focuses on the specific area dedicated to monitoring storage-related alerts within the VMware management interface. The path "Host > Monitor > Hardware Health > Storage Sensors" takes the administrator directly to the section that tracks the health and status of storage sensors on the host. This area provides detailed insights regarding storage devices, including alerts related to their functioning, which is critical for proactive management and troubleshooting in a virtualized environment.

In contrast, while the System Event Log can provide a range of hardware-related events, it is broader and does not specifically focus on storage sensors. The Lifecycle Manager and Skyline Health options pertain to overall management and operational health rather than directly addressing storage sensor alerts. Therefore, for focused and effective monitoring of storage hardware alerts, consulting the storage sensors section is essential. This ensures that administrators can respond quickly to any issues affecting the host's storage components.
